Section 29 is a provision in the Medicines Act 1981 whereby a medical practitioner can prescribe a medicine that is not registered with Medsafe.; The medicines listed below do not have full New Zealand registration and so consultation with a NZBS Transfusion Medicine Specialist/medical Officer is required prior to release of the products. WebThe enforcement of the Medicines Act rarely affects the general public. On 14 August 2012, Section 10(7) of the Medicines Act 1968 was repealed.
